Lietuvos Rytas and Zalgiris Kaunas will repeat the final of the Baltic League and now they will face eachother in the final play-offs of lithuanian domestic competition (LKL). Today both teams qualified for it after winning and putting the 2-0 in their semifinals series. Lietuvos beat Juventus easy (63-84) with Martynas Gecevicius ('88) fiishing as the best game scorer, leading visitors with 20 points (4/8 threes), 3 assists and 1 steal. Simas Buterlevicius ('89) added 10 points and 3 rebounds, while youngster Jonas Valanciunas ('92) nailed 9 in only 10 minutes.
In Siauliai local squad lost against Zalgiris (78-86). Deivydas Gailius ('88) made a good job (20 points with 8/11 FG), while Mindaugas Kuzminskas ('89) scored 10 pulling down 7 rebounds, but not enough. Croatian Mario Delas ('90), an important piece of the win: 8 points with 3/4 FG in 17 minutes.
